Liverpool suffered a 2-0 defeat to defending champions PSG in the Champions League.

PSG started the game on the front foot as they were playing at home in the first leg. Doue scored the opening goal via a slight deflection in the 11th minute after lovely team play. Mamardashvili came to Slot’s rescue as he pushed away Doue again. Kvaratskhelia came close to doubling the lead, but once again Mamardashvili denied him as the halftime approached.

In the second half, Hugo Ekitike blazed his effort over the bar just minutes after the restart. Dembele wasted a glorious chance after failing to hit the target from Nuno Mendes’ cutback. Kvaratskhelia doubled PSG’s lead when he wiggled past Mamardashvili and slotted it into the open net. PSG thought they had a penalty when Konaté brought down Emery in the box, but VAR overturned the call. Alexander Isak made his return to action after a lengthy spell but could not find a consolation.

Speaking after the loss, Arne Slot admitted PSG were the better side. “We were in survival mode for large parts of the game, but maybe also the period of the season we are in, we are in survival mode. PSG were the better team, but we didn’t give up, and that is why we still have a chance. They kept us alive by not scoring a few open chances.” He said.
